The Master of Kinesiology at the University of New Brunswick is a research‑led postgraduate programme that develops advanced knowledge in human movement, exercise physiology, biomechanics and rehabilitation. It suits graduates from kinesiology, exercise science, physiotherapy, nursing or related health sciences who want to pursue applied clinical practice, laboratory research or further doctoral study.
The UNB Master of Kinesiology offers both thesis and course‑based routes (check the specific stream offered by your campus). Students on the thesis route undertake an independent research project supervised by a faculty member, culminating in a thesis and an oral defence. Course‑based students complete advanced coursework and often a practicum or applied project. Research opportunities are available in laboratory‑based investigation (e.g. metabolic studies, biomechanics labs), community and clinical settings, and sport performance environments.

UNB offers a focused, research‑intensive environment with faculty active in exercise physiology, biomechanics, motor control and applied clinical research. Students benefit from access to well‑equipped human performance and biomechanics laboratories, clinical partnerships that support applied placements, and opportunities to work on community health and sport performance projects.
The programme is delivered in small cohorts, allowing for close supervision and mentoring by faculty. Cross‑disciplinary collaboration with departments such as nursing, medicine and rehabilitation sciences, and links with regional health providers, broaden practical training and research impact. Studying at UNB also provides access to provincial and community settings for fieldwork and outreach, supporting applied learning and career networking across healthcare, sport and public health sectors.
